Pontianak, April 4, 2026 – The Geophysics Study Program, Faculty of Mathematics and Natural Sciences, Universitas Tanjungpura successfully held a public lecture entitled “Theory and Principles of Seismic Data Acquisition” on Saturday, April 4, 2026. The event was attended by geophysics students, laboratory staff and lecturers within FMIPA as part of efforts to enhance understanding in geophysical exploration, particularly seismic methods.
The lecture was delivered by Dr. Dadi Abdurrahman, S.T., M.T., who presented fundamental concepts of seismic waves, the working principles of seismic methods, and essential stages in field data acquisition. Participants also gained insights into proper data acquisition techniques to ensure high-quality data for further analysis.
During the session, the speaker emphasized the importance of strong theoretical understanding as the foundation for conducting seismic surveys. In addition, common challenges encountered in the field and strategies to minimize errors in the data acquisition process were discussed.
